Market Segment: Unknown
Linkedin: Xtramilemedia LinkedIn Company ProfileEstimated Revenue: $10M
Estimated Employees: 15
Address: 2309 Rio Grande, Austin TX
Description: Xtra Mile Media is a homegrown, Austin based design and development agency, founded in 2009 with the intention of merging beautiful design with intuitive functionality. We began in the e commerce sector, and from the experience and knowledge gained in ...